JOB DESCRIPTION: INTELLIGENCE ANALYST II

Who We Are Looking For

Crisis24 is hiring an Intelligence Analyst based in our office in Bangalore, India, to join our Embedded Intelligence Services Division. The role will be to support the needs of various clients, producing bespoke intelligence to support specific requirements as directed. The ideal candidate will be adaptable, have broad corporate security or intelligence analysis experience, and be suited to work in a fast-paced, demanding environment.

The role is to support a 24/7 team and therefore will involve weekend and shift work. This is a hybrid role with regular office attendance required.

What You Will Work On

Produce timely, comprehensive, customized intelligence products to inform decision makers and support various client functions and requirements. Typical duties and responsibilities include:

  • Open-source intelligence collection for active and developing threats to client travelers, assets, and operations
  • Gather, assess, and disseminate analysis on regional trends, events, and global security threats, the likelihood and to what degree that they will affect the client travelers, assets, and operations
  • Liaise with client stakeholders to understand  requirements and concerns
  • Actively monitor open-source media, third-party subscription services, and other sources in real time for issues that could affect business operations and personnel 
  • Produce bespoke itinerary-based threat assessments covering travel, sites, and locations
  • Be responsible for the production and delivery of regular cadence intelligence reports (Daily/weekly/monthly)
  • Conduct social media monitoring for threats to individuals and brand reputation, and investigations into persons of interest
  • Manage client expectations by understanding the EIS team’s product offerings and limitations
  • Support the manager in tracking metrics around production
